Understanding Sewer Lateral Replacement
What is Sewer Lateral Replacement?
Sewer lateral replacement refers to the procedure of changing or repairing the pipeline that links a home's plumbing system to the primary drain line. This section of the pipeline is often vulnerable to damage due to tree roots, moving soil, or aging materials.
The Role of Trenchless Technology
Trenchless innovation enables the repair or replacement of underground pipes without significant excavation. Rather of digging up lawns, driveways, or streets, trenchless methods include producing little access points from which specialists can work.

5. Enhanced Sturdiness and Longevity
Long-lasting Results
Trenchless sewage system lateral replacements use modern-day products such as high-density polyethylene (HDPE) or cured-in-place pipe (CIPP), which use enhanced durability:
- Resistant to Corrosion: These products withstand components that traditionally damage older pipes. Extended Lifespan: Lots of trenchless solutions included service warranties extending up to fifty years!

1. What is the typical cost for trenchless sewage system lateral replacement?
The average expense can vary from $3,000 to $15,000 depending on numerous aspects such as location and degree of damage.
2. The length of time does a trenchless repair work take?
Most jobs can be finished within one day; nevertheless, this might vary Alamo plumbing contractor based upon specific circumstances.
3. Exist any drawbacks to picking trenchless technology?
While usually advantageous, some restrictions consist of access concerns if structures block entry points or if existing pipes are significantly harmed beyond repair.

6. How do I know if my home requirements trenchless sewer lateral replacement?
Signs might consist of slow drains, sewage backups in sinks or toilets, nasty smells around your property, or damp spots in your lawn suggesting leaks beneath the surface.
